Houston's Quest to Rebound

The Cougars, sitting at 23-4, are navigating unfamiliar waters after consecutive losses, first on the road against Iowa State and then a surprising home defeat to Arizona. These setbacks have been rare for a team known for its defensive grit and consistency.

Yet, despite the recent hiccups, Houston's foundation remains solid, with Kelvin Sampson's squad sticking to a trusted lineup all season. This continuity speaks volumes about their cohesion and resilience.

Looking ahead, Houston aims to regain their momentum with a home stretch against Colorado and Baylor before wrapping up the regular season at Oklahoma State.

Kansas' Home Court Determination

Kansas, meanwhile, is fiercely protective of its home turf at Phog Allen Fieldhouse. The Jayhawks, recently stunned by Cincinnati, are eager to avoid back-to-back home losses.

Prior to these bumps, Kansas had been on a roll, winning eight straight. Bill Self's crew knows the importance of maintaining their edge in the fiercely competitive Big 12, where every game counts.

The road ahead is challenging for Kansas, with upcoming away games against Arizona and Arizona State, before a home finale against their rivals, Kansas State.

Series Snapshot

Houston leads the all-time series 3-1, with their last victory over Kansas coming in a 65-59 battle in March 2025.
